New Delhi (IANS): Critically-acclaimed actor Konkona Sen Sharma, who has mostly done author-backed roles in movies like Mr.& Mrs. Iyer, Page 3 and Omkara, says she isn't as serious and moralistic in reality as the characters that she essays on screen.
"I don't identify with my roles - for instance my character in Page 3 was very serious and earnest. I keep getting roles of women who are earnest, moralistic and serious. But I'm not really like that in real life," said Konkona.
The 29-year-old, however, doesn't wish to do much to change people's perception about her.
"Even if I am getting these roles, I'm happy because I feel you can't always play yourself in films. One is not in control of one's image. The only way I can control my image is by choosing my films. I choose only those films which appeal to me. I have done the best of what I have got and it happens to be more serious roles. There's nothing wrong with that," she said.
On the Bollywood front, Konkona is busy with two projects - Wake Up Sid with Ranbir Kapoor and Mirch in which she plays a double role for the first time.
